KARACHI, Aug 24: Members of a demolition team of the Karachi Building Control Authority (KBCA) were attacked when they tried to raze illegal structures raised on a plot in Clifton.

People, stated to be associates of the builder of the construction site, attacked the KBCA men with stones and clubs, and forced them to flee. The police party escorting the demolition squad also could not help out.

The KBCA men, later, lodged an FIR against the builder and his associates at the Boat Basin police station.

Meanwhile, KBCA demolition squads razed illegal constructions on certain plots in Jamshed Quarters, F B’ Area, and North Nazimabad’s blocks A, C, H and N.

Notices have also been issued to the owners/builders of plot No.C-556, Block 7/8 Kathiawar Housing Society, against illegal construction.—PPI
